Arbor Day is a special day when people come together to celebrate and take care of trees. It's like a birthday party for trees, happening on March 24th in some places. On this day, people plant new trees, learn about how important trees are for our planet, and think about how trees help clean the air and give homes to animals. It's a fun way to show love for nature and make sure we have lots of beautiful, healthy trees in the future. Kids, families, and communities often join in activities like tree-planting, games, and educational events.

How to celebrate Arbor Day?

Start your day by planting a tree in your garden or a nearby park with your family and friends. Bring water, soil, and a small tree to plant. After planting, take time to explore nature by going for a walk and looking at different trees around you. You can make it fun by drawing pictures of the trees you see or collecting leaves to create a scrapbook. Share what you learn about trees with others. End the day by reading a tree-themed story or watching a fun movie about nature with your family, enjoying some snacks together.
